申请api如何提交

申请api如何提交

申请API的流程包括以下步骤:选择合适的API、注册并获取API密钥、阅读API文档、测试API、集成到项目中。 其中,选择合适的API是关键,因为不同的API提供不同的功能和服务。确保选择的API适合你的项目需求,可以大大提高工作效率和效果。接下来,我将详细描述如何申请和集成API,帮助你顺利完成这一过程。

一、选择合适的API

在开始申请API之前,首先需要明确你的项目需求并选择合适的API。不同的API提供不同的功能,如数据获取、服务调用等。选择合适的API不仅能满足你的需求,还能提高开发效率。

1. API类型与功能

API按类型可以分为多种,如REST API、SOAP API、GraphQL API等。了解这些类型的区别和适用场景非常重要。REST API是目前最流行的一种,适用于大多数Web服务场景,而SOAP API则更适合企业级应用。GraphQL API则提供了灵活的数据查询方式,适合复杂的数据需求。

2. API提供商

选择可靠的API提供商非常重要。知名的API提供商通常提供详细的文档和技术支持,如Google、Amazon、Microsoft等。此外,还有一些专注于特定领域的API提供商,如Stripe(支付处理)、Twilio(通信服务)等。

二、注册并获取API密钥

一旦选择了合适的API,接下来就是注册并获取API密钥。API密钥是你访问API的凭证,通常需要在API提供商的官网上注册一个账号,然后在开发者控制台中获取。

1. 注册账号

在API提供商的官网上注册一个账号是获取API密钥的第一步。大多数API提供商都会要求你提供一些基本信息,如邮箱地址、公司名称等。

2. 创建应用

注册账号后,通常需要创建一个应用来管理你的API请求。在创建应用时,你需要填写一些信息,如应用名称、描述等。创建应用后,API提供商会生成一个唯一的API密钥。

3. 设置权限

有些API提供商允许你设置API密钥的权限,你可以根据需要设置访问权限,如只允许读取数据、不允许修改数据等。这一步可以增强API的安全性,防止滥用。

三、阅读API文档

获取API密钥后,下一步就是阅读API文档。API文档详细描述了API的功能、使用方法和注意事项。阅读API文档可以帮助你更好地理解API的使用方式,提高开发效率。

1. 了解基本概念

API文档通常会介绍一些基本概念,如请求方法、响应格式、错误码等。了解这些基本概念可以帮助你快速上手API。

2. 示例代码

大多数API文档都会提供一些示例代码,展示如何使用API进行常见操作。通过阅读示例代码,你可以更直观地了解API的使用方式,并将其应用到你的项目中。

3. 常见问题

API文档通常还会列出一些常见问题及其解决方法。如果在使用API时遇到问题,可以先查阅文档中的常见问题部分,看看是否有解决方法。

四、测试API

在将API集成到项目中之前,建议先进行测试。通过测试可以确保API正常工作,并了解其性能和限制。

1. 使用Postman进行测试

Postman是一款流行的API测试工具,支持发送各种类型的API请求,并查看响应结果。你可以使用Postman测试API,验证其功能和性能。

2. 编写测试脚本

除了使用Postman,你还可以编写测试脚本,对API进行自动化测试。测试脚本可以帮助你发现潜在的问题,提高API的可靠性。

五、集成到项目中

一旦API测试通过,最后一步就是将API集成到你的项目中。集成API的过程包括编写代码、处理响应、错误处理等。

1. 编写代码

根据API文档和示例代码,编写代码来调用API并处理响应。注意处理API请求的参数和响应的数据格式。

2. 错误处理

在调用API时,可能会遇到各种错误,如网络错误、权限错误等。编写错误处理代码,可以提高API的可靠性和用户体验。

3. 优化性能

在集成API的过程中,还要注意性能优化。例如,避免频繁调用API、使用缓存等,可以提高API的响应速度和可靠性。

六、案例分析

为了更好地理解API的申请和集成过程,我们来看一个具体的案例。假设你正在开发一个天气预报应用,需要使用一个天气API来获取天气数据。

1. 选择API

经过调研,你选择了OpenWeatherMap API。该API提供全球范围内的天气数据,功能丰富,并且有详细的文档和示例代码。

2. 注册并获取API密钥

在OpenWeatherMap官网上注册账号,并创建一个应用来获取API密钥。在创建应用时,你需要填写一些基本信息,如应用名称、描述等。创建应用后,OpenWeatherMap会生成一个唯一的API密钥。

3. 阅读API文档

阅读OpenWeatherMap的API文档,了解API的功能、使用方法和注意事项。文档中提供了详细的请求方法、响应格式和示例代码。

4. 测试API

使用Postman测试OpenWeatherMap API,发送请求并查看响应结果。通过测试,可以确保API正常工作,并了解其性能和限制。

5. 集成到项目中

根据API文档和示例代码,编写代码来调用OpenWeatherMap API并处理响应。在调用API时,注意处理请求参数和响应的数据格式。同时,编写错误处理代码,提高API的可靠性和用户体验。

七、项目管理与协作

在开发过程中,项目管理与协作也是非常重要的。使用合适的项目管理工具,可以提高开发效率和团队协作能力。推荐使用研发项目管理系统PingCode通用项目协作软件Worktile

1. PingCode

PingCode是一款专业的研发项目管理系统,支持需求管理、任务分配、进度跟踪等功能。使用PingCode可以帮助你更好地管理研发项目,提高团队协作效率。

2. Worktile

Worktile是一款通用的项目协作软件,支持任务管理、文件共享、团队沟通等功能。通过Worktile,你可以与团队成员实时协作,提高工作效率。

八、总结

申请API的流程包括选择合适的API、注册并获取API密钥、阅读API文档、测试API、集成到项目中。在整个过程中,选择合适的API是关键,确保API满足你的项目需求。注册并获取API密钥后,阅读API文档可以帮助你更好地理解API的使用方式,提高开发效率。通过测试API,可以确保API正常工作,并了解其性能和限制。最后,将API集成到项目中,并注意处理响应和错误,提高API的可靠性和用户体验。在开发过程中,使用合适的项目管理工具,如PingCodeWorktile,可以提高开发效率和团队协作能力。希望本文能够帮助你顺利完成API的申请和集成过程。

相关问答FAQs:

如何提交API申请?

  1. 我该如何提交API申请?
    您可以通过我们的网站或者开发者平台提交API申请。在网站首页或者开发者平台上,您可以找到API申请的链接或者按钮。点击进入后,填写相关信息并提交即可。

  2. 申请API需要提供哪些信息?
    在提交API申请时,您通常需要提供一些基本信息,例如您的姓名、联系方式、公司名称等等。此外,您还需要说明您所需要的API功能和用途,以便我们更好地评估和处理您的申请。

  3. API申请提交后,我需要等多久才能获得回复?
    一般来说,我们会尽快处理您的API申请。通常情况下,您可以在3个工作日内收到我们的回复。请耐心等待,如有需要,您也可以联系我们的客服团队进行咨询。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2699296

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部